Request tracing in the Bramblehook platform propagates a trace context header across all internal services. To bound storage costs and limit the blast radius of a misbehaving client, spans are sampled, truncated, and rate-limited per tenant. Attribute values are redacted before export, and trace retention is capped regardless of tenant tier. Exceeding a quota drops spans silently rather than failing requests, which reviewers should weigh when assessing audit completeness. The enforced ceilings are defined by the constants below.

constants for yaduf-fahag:
BUDGETS = {
    "kelix": 528,
    "briwyn": 734,
}

New team members should understand the escalation path before touching it: false-positive deletions are rare but serious, so any change to the tagging rules or grace periods requires sign-off from the infrastructure governance group. Check the Dustpan dashboard first for sweep history and pending deletions. For exemption requests, rule changes, or suspected wrongful deletions, contact the sweeper's on-duty operator.

escalation mailbox, kaweg-kahif: druwyn.sordor@nelvroworks.corp

## Onboarding: Template Rendering Performance

At Lanternleaf, page templates render through the Quickquill engine, which caches compiled templates in Fernstore to keep p95 render times under 40ms. New engineers should profile with `quill bench` before changing partials, since deep nesting is our usual regression source. Cache reads require authenticating to the Fernstore cluster, so your local env file needs the cache credential added on the line immediately following this sentence.

sealed setting: ARCHIVE_KEY3=bd6

# Break-Glass Access — InvoForge Renderer

Plugin authors normally interact with the InvoForge PDF renderer through the sandboxed plugin API only. Break-glass access exists solely for incidents where a malformed plugin corrupts the render queue and the sandbox cannot be reached. Request approval from the on-call steward first; all break-glass sessions are logged and reviewed within 24 hours. Once approval is granted, unlock the emergency console using the recovery passphrase that appears immediately below.

recovery phrase for yawif-hahif: druys-kelius-ralax-raliel